The 36 Mariner is a fiberglass cruiser built around a single-level floor plan that maximizes both comfort and usable space. Twin Crusader 5.7L MPI engines produce 330 horsepower each, backed by a sound-shielded generator. The full bridge features port and starboard lounges plus an aft four-wide bench seat, with an enclosed enclosure and full weather protection. Below, the salon spans the full beam and includes an L-shaped lounge, companion dinette, and galley. The master stateroom connects to a private head compartment with a walk-in shower, bench seat, and vanity.
Interior amenities include heating and air conditioning throughout. Navigation is handled by a Raymarine E120 GPS, with a remote windlass and spotlight rounding out the setup. At the time of documentation, the engines had logged 600 hours and the generator 82 hours. The boat's layout suits extended cruising in protected waters, with ample seating for entertaining and accommodations suitable for full-time living aboard.
